One of the primary advantages of the Bunn VPR Series is its ability to brew coffee quickly, which is essential in high-demand environments. The machine can brew up to 3.8 gallons of coffee per hour, allowing staff to serve customers promptly without sacrificing quality. This rapid brewing capability means fewer wait times, keeping customers satisfied and ready to return.
Another key benefit is the coffee maker’s dual-warmer design. This feature allows you to brew fresh coffee while keeping a pot warm, ensuring that customers always have access to hot coffee, regardless of when they arrive. The design minimizes the risk of running out of coffee during peak hours, helping you maintain efficient service.
Durability is a critical factor in commercial coffee machines, and the Bunn VPR Series excels in this area. Built with high-quality materials, it withstands the rigors of daily use. When you invest in a Bunn VPR, you are choosing a machine that is likely to last for years, making it a cost-effective choice in the long run.

Ease of use is another factor worth mentioning. The Bunn VPR Series features straightforward controls, allowing staff to operate the machine with minimal training. This means your team can focus on customer service rather than fumbling with complicated equipment. Additionally, the cleaning process is simplified, reducing downtime and keeping operations running smoothly.
Versatility is a strong point of this coffee maker. It can brew different coffee strengths based on preference, catering to a variety of customers. You can easily adjust the brew ratios to create a stronger cup for those who prefer a bolder flavor or a milder brew for those who gravitate toward lighter options. This customization can enhance customer satisfaction and encourage repeat business.
Moreover, the Bunn VPR Series is designed with safety in mind. The machine comes with a splash guard that keeps hot water and coffee contained, reducing the risk of accidents in busy environments. Safety features like these are vital in commercial settings, where high foot traffic can lead to spills and accidents.
